summaryrefslogtreecommitdiffstats
path: root/tests/tests.h
Commit message (Collapse)AuthorAgeFilesLines
* prelude: Split bfs-specific utilities into new bfs.h headerTavian Barnes2024-08-281-0/+1
|
* tests: Simplify unit tests with a global variableTavian Barnes2024-07-071-19/+13
| | | | | It's a little awkward to thread the test result through manually; much easier to just make bfs_check() update a global variable.
* list: New SLIST_SPLICE() macroTavian Barnes2024-05-311-0/+3
|
* Stop using %mTavian Barnes2024-05-201-1/+2
|
* diag: New helpers to include xstrerror(errno) automaticallyTavian Barnes2024-05-171-9/+6
|
* sighook: New utilities for hooking signalsTavian Barnes2024-05-161-0/+3
| | | | This allows multiple hooks to be installed for a single signal.
* Rename config.h to prelude.hTavian Barnes2024-04-191-1/+1
|
* tests: Add ../src to the include pathTavian Barnes2024-04-191-2/+2
|
* tests/xspawn: New unit testTavian Barnes2024-03-271-0/+3
|
* tests: New bfs_pcheck() macro to report xstrerror(errno)Tavian Barnes2024-03-271-0/+16
|
* tests: New bfs_check() macroTavian Barnes2024-02-291-0/+20
| | | | | We now report failures and continue, rather than aborting after the first failure.
* tests/ioq: New unit testTavian Barnes2024-02-281-0/+3
|
* tests.h: Add a header guardTavian Barnes2024-01-131-0/+5
|
* tests: Merge unit test executables into oneTavian Barnes2024-01-121-0/+26